Abstract

A method for transmitting messages in a redundantly operable communication network which includes a first subnetwork with a tree topology and a second subnetwork, wherein messages are transmitted in the first subnetwork in accordance with a spanning tree protocol. Here, communication devices associated with network nodes of the first subnetwork interchange messages containing topology information with one another to form a tree topology, messages are transmitted in the second subnetwork in accordance with a parallel or ring redundancy protocol, communication devices associated with network nodes of the second subnetwork interchange messages containing topology information for the first subnetwork with one another in accordance with the parallel or ring redundancy protocol and compare the messages with locally available topology information for the first subnetwork, and communication devices associated with network nodes of the second subnetwork determine resultant topology information for the first subnetwork based on a comparison result.
